Cisco 642-811 Exam Syllabus Topics:

SectionWeightObjectives
VLANs and Trunking20%- VLAN Trunking Protocol (VTP)
- ISL and 802.1Q trunking
- EtherChannel technology
- VLAN configuration and operation
High Availability & Redundancy10%- Supervisor redundancy
- VRRP and GLBP
- HSRP operation and configuration
Quality of Service (QoS)10%- WRED and policing
- QoS models and classification
- Queuing and congestion management
Spanning Tree Protocol25%- STP security and tuning
- PortFast, UplinkFast, BackboneFast
- STP operation and configuration
- PVST+, Rapid PVST+, MST
Campus Network Design Overview15%- Multilayer switch architecture
- Enterprise Composite Network Model
- Layer 2 / Layer 3 switching concepts
Inter-VLAN Routing & Multilayer Switching15%- Router-on-a-stick
- Layer 3 switching and CEF
- Multilayer switch configuration
Advanced Switching & Metro Ethernet5%- Switch management and security
- Metro Ethernet services
- 802.1Q tunneling (Q-in-Q)
